definition The University was originally founded in Rockhampton in 1967 and was known as the Queensland Institute of Technology (Capricornia), achieving full university status in 1992. Its main campus is in North Rockhampton, Queensland. Along with locations in regional Queensland (Bundaberg, Emerald, Gladstone, and Mackay), CQUniversity has also expanded its presence throughout Australia with campuses in Adelaide, Brisbane, Melbourne, Noosa and Sydney, Study Centres in Biloela and Yeppoon, a Cairns Distance Education Study Centre, a delivery site in Edithvale, Victoria, and Partner Study Hubs in Cannonvale, Queensland and Geraldton, Western Australia.
